Lester Raynel Ruffin, better known by his stage name Headkrack, was born on December 17, 1977, in the United States. He discovered his passion for music at a young age and quickly honed his skills as a rapper. Headkrack's talent was evident early on when he entered a seventh-grade talent show and won the grand prize for his exceptional rapping ability. This experience fueled his desire to pursue a career in the music industry.
Headkrack's career took off when he joined The Rickey Smiley Morning Show as a radio personality and rapper. His unique blend of humor and musical talent captivated audiences and helped him gain popularity among listeners. He also served as a co-host on the television show Dish Nation on FOX TV, where he showcased his charisma and wit.
In January 2020, Headkrack launched his own nationally syndicated radio show called The Morning Hustle. The show quickly gained a loyal following and solidified Headkrack's reputation as a respected figure in the world of radio and entertainment.
In addition to his radio and television work, Headkrack has made a name for himself in the world of podcasting. He hosted the popular Headkrack After Hours podcast, where he shared his insights on music, pop culture, and entertainment.
Outside of his career in entertainment, Headkrack is a devoted father to his son LJ. In 2013, LJ called The Rickey Smiley Morning Show to pay tribute to his father on Father's Day, highlighting the strong bond between the two.
